What Determines Solar Panel Power Output per Square Meter?

The power output of photovoltaic panels depends on three key factors:

  • Panel Efficiency: Ranges from 15% for standard panels to over 22% for premium models
  • Sunlight Conditions: A desert installation produces 30% more energy than a cloudy coastal area
  • Technology Type: Monocrystalline panels outperform polycrystalline by 2-3% efficiency

Did you know? The world record for solar cell efficiency currently stands at 47.1% under concentrated sunlight, though commercial panels average 17-22%.

Real-World Performance Data

Panel Type Efficiency Power per m²
Monocrystalline 20-22% 200-220W
Polycrystalline 15-17% 150-170W
Thin-Film 10-13% 100-130W

Maximizing Solar Energy Harvest

Here's how solar installers boost system performance:

  • Tilt Optimization: Adjusting panel angle seasonally can increase yield by 10-25%
  • Smart Tracking: Single-axis trackers improve output by 25-35%
  • Cooling Systems: Active ventilation reduces efficiency loss from heat

Future Trends in PV Technology

The solar industry is evolving rapidly:

  • Perovskite-silicon tandem cells approaching 30% efficiency
  • Bifacial panels adding 10-20% extra power from reflected light
  • Building-integrated photovoltaics (BIPV) transforming windows into generators

FAQ: Solar Panel Power Output

  • Q: How much roof space do I need for solar panels? A: A typical home needs 20-30m² for a 5kW system
  • Q: Do solar panels lose efficiency over time? A: Quality panels degrade about 0.5% annually
  • Q: Can I power my house completely with solar? A: Yes, with proper sizing and energy storage solutions
